Step 4 — Sharding the Pellworth profile store. Each shard owns a contiguous range of hashed account keys; never split a range while the Drayton rebalancer is mid-run, or you will orphan write-ahead entries. First, freeze writes via the coordinator, confirm replication lag is under two seconds on every replica, then apply the new shard map. New team members: always rehearse this on the Wrenfield staging ring first. When the shard map is applied, the coordinator prints a confirmation token, shown below.

pipeline stamp: htk9_608b8770b

Hey Marta — quick one on the reel shipment. The six nitrate-era film reels going to the Calverton Sound Archive are staged on rack C, in the ventilated crates. Don't stack anything on top of them, and keep them away from the loading-bay heaters; the archive folks were very clear about temperature. Pickup is scheduled for Thursday morning, and the crates should go out exactly as sealed — no repacking, no opening for counts. When the driver arrives, follow this instruction precisely:

drop instructions, bahif-bahip: the norax feniel courier leaves the drumir kaseth rusir ledger at gate 1983 under passcode 849948

**Ticket: Expired credential blocks GPU memory profiler ingest (Project Kestrelgraph)**

The Kestrelgraph profiler agent stopped uploading GPU memory snapshots on Tuesday because its service credential for the Traceforge ingest API lapsed. Local capture still works, so allocation timelines exist on each node, but the fleet-wide heatmap dashboard has a three-day gap. For future maintainers: this credential rotates every 180 days and is not covered by the auto-rotation job, so add it manually next cycle. The reissued ingest key follows.

app token of fajop-fahif = qvz4-AnML

Handover — front desk, Tansley Building

Quick basics: every visitor signs the tablet, gets a day pass, and waits in the lobby until their host collects them. Never let anyone through unescorted, even if they "come here all the time." Couriers stay at the desk — call the recipient down. Lost passes go in the grey tray for Orla. If the tablet dies, use the paper log in the top drawer. The gate beside the desk opens with the code that follows.

turnstile pass: bdg-YEOZLM-79341408